You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

从头开始创建MIME电子邮件消息(适用于Mailgun API)

要从头开始创建MIME电子邮件消息,并使用Mailgun API发送它,您可以使用Python的email模块。下面是一个示例代码,演示如何创建和发送MIME电子邮件消息

import requests
from email.mime.multipart import MIMEMultipart
from email.mime.text import MIMEText

# Mailgun API密钥和域名
api_key = 'YOUR_MAILGUN_API_KEY'
domain = 'YOUR_MAILGUN_DOMAIN'

# 创建MIME消息对象
msg = MIMEMultipart()

# 添加发件人、收件人和主题
msg['From'] = 'sender@example.com'
msg['To'] = 'recipient@example.com'
msg['Subject'] = 'Hello from Mailgun API'

# 添加文本内容
text = 'This is the plain text content of the email.'
msg.attach(MIMEText(text, 'plain'))

# 添加HTML内容
html = '<html><body><h1>Hello from Mailgun API</h1><p>This is the HTML content of the email.</p></body></html>'
msg.attach(MIMEText(html, 'html'))

# 发送请求
response = requests.post(
    f'https://api.mailgun.net/v3/{domain}/messages',
    auth=('api', api_key),
    files=[('attachment', ('file.txt', open('file.txt', 'rb').read()))],  # 添加附件(可选)
    data={'from': msg['From'], 'to': msg['To'], 'subject': msg['Subject'], 'text': text, 'html': html}
)

# 检查响应状态码
if response.status_code == 200:
    print('Email sent successfully!')
else:
    print('Error:', response.text)

请确保将YOUR_MAILGUN_API_KEYYOUR_MAILGUN_DOMAIN替换为您自己的Mailgun API密钥域名。您还可以根据需要添加附件,将文件路径替换为您自己的附件路径。

此代码使用requests库发送POST请求到Mailgun的消息API端点。它将fromtosubjecttexthtml作为请求数据发送,并在附件部分添加了一个可选的文件附件。

注意:在使用此代码之前,请确保您已经安装了requests库,可以使用以下命令进行安装:

pip install requests
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

集简云本周新增/更新应用:新增9款应用,更新2款应用,新增近70个动作

于智能零代码 AI 引擎,无需编写代码,拖拽即可搭建个性化应用,平台提供标准化模板应用与个性化的需求定制,来改变传统企业软件交付方式。 官网:https://www.surongyun.cn/ **可用触发动作*** 当团队中某个用户有新的待办产生时* 当团队中有新用户时 **可用执行动作*** 新增用户* 获取所有代办列表信息* 获取表单流程节点信息 **应用使用示例****速融云+短信/邮件/O...

集简云8月更新合集:新增34款集成应用,更新18款应用,新增近300个可用动作

百世集团成立于2007年,其目标是利用信息技术、人工智能和大数据,打造综合的线上线下物流和供应链服务能力。集快递、快运、仓配供应链管理、国际和跨境电商物流等业务板块于一体,建立了“门到门”的B2B2C的一站式服... **+邮件系统:** 当HIFIVE有新歌单产生时,自动通过QQ邮箱发送歌单详情给指定人员 06**FREE API** ![picture.image](https://p6-vo...

集简云4月更新合集:新增25款集成应用,更新10款应用,新增近200个可用动作

是一套用于自由形式的信息获取以及多用户协作工具。最常用于笔记本电脑或台式电脑,但这套软件更适合用于支持手写笔操作的平板电脑,在这类设备上可使用触笔、声音或视频创建笔记,比单纯使用键盘更方便。 ... 网易企业邮箱,国际化标准安全证书的企业电子邮箱系统,专业反垃圾技术,极速稳定收发,全球畅邮,还有免费试用企业版云邮箱供用户注册登录体验。 官网:https://qiye.163.com/ **可用触发动作*...

集简云本周更新:新增定时启动,伙伴云,道一云七巧,企友科技集成功能

API接口打通维格表与企业内部系统* **伙伴云+企业微信/钉钉**:当伙伴云有新数据时,发送企业微信或者钉钉推送给企业员工进行处理。* **企业微信+伙伴云**:当企业微信有新客户添加时,将客户信息添加到伙伴云中* **抖音+伙伴云**:当抖音有新意向用户添加时,将用户信息添加到伙伴云中* **有赞商城+伙伴云**:当有赞商城有新订单时,同步订单信息到伙伴云中* **伙伴云+邮件/短信/微信公众号推送**:当伙伴云中有新客户提交...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

从头开始创建MIME电子邮件消息(适用于Mailgun API)-优选内容

居家办公更要高效 - 自动化办公完美提升摸鱼时间 | 社区征文
### 8.Python 处理邮件在 Python 中可以使用 smtplib 配合电子邮件库,来实现邮件的自动化传输,非常方便。```pythonimport smtplibimport email# 负责将多个对象集合起来from email.mime.multipart import MIMEMultipartfrom email.header import Header# SMTP服务器,这里使用163邮箱mail_host = "smtp.163.com"# 发件人邮箱mail_sender = "******@163.com"# 邮箱授权码,注意这里不是邮箱密码,如何获取邮箱授权码,...
【模板推荐】微信公众号零代码连接邮件、表单、营销等系统,实现自动化运营
选择适合自己的场景,直接使用。本期分享微信公众号自动化流程。 ![picture.image](https://p3-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/d00d9d00f1e844deb48d49e2f3bb122e~tplv-tlddhu82om... 自动发送微信模版消息给用户并且转发信息给企业微信通知企业员工,同时在CRM系统中创建客户。**适用人群:**运营、销售**推荐指数:**⭐⭐⭐⭐⭐ ...
模版消费API
其中AccessKeyID用于标识用户,AccessKeySecret是用来验证用户的密钥,请妥善保管。 获取方式:点击右上角账号,下拉列表选择【密钥管理】,点击【新建密钥】按钮,可获取AK/SK,可以此为凭证调用上述已接入应用的接口。... 创建时间,格式为2020-01-02 15:04:05 updated_at String 任务更新时间,格式同上 message String 任务错误信息,用于排查bug,用户不必关注 MediaInfo 描述:槽位的字段介绍,同模板概念以及模板消费API介绍 中的槽位...
可视化建模 Open API
"ownerEmailPrefix": "guohaishuai" }}5.1.2 获取用户Token接口说明本API可以获取指定用户的访问Token。请求地址 POST https://{domain}/aeolus/prep/userOpenAPI/v1/auth/token请求参数 参数名称 类型... email, webex "larkGroups": [], // 发送消息到lark群(lark群ID) "emailGroups": [], // 直接发送邮件(邮件地址) "webHookUrl": "", // 推送报警消息的web hook ...

从头开始创建MIME电子邮件消息(适用于Mailgun API)-相关内容

集简云本周更新:新增邮件触发,明道云应用与明道云协同

**新增应用:邮件触发**邮件触发是集简云的内置应用,通过创建集简云邮件账户,并向此邮件账户发送邮件,即可触发流程,并可以将邮件中的正文内容,邮件发送人,接收人,发送时间等信息作为变量在后续步骤中使用。 ... 例如将邮件地址作为接收用户反馈的渠道,收到邮件后将用户反馈内容发送企业微信群消息或者在项目管理系统比如Teambition中创建任务。 **邮件触发示例****场景**--- ...

集简云本周更新:新增京东AI、尘锋CRM、斗鱼直播等11款应用;更新金蝶云星空等3个应用,新增近50个动作

并把工单信息通过OA系统自动发送消息提醒相关人员及时处理 03**斗鱼直播** ![picture.image](https://p6-volc-community-sign.by... 自动同步线索信息到逸创·云客服创建工单 06**赛邮云(SubMail)** ![picture.image](https://p6-volc-community-sign.byteimg.com...

API调用说明

并需满足签名信息和具体接口的业务信息来完成的。API 的请求需要包含服务地址、请求方式、请求参数等信息。接口调用成功后,对返回结果进行解析。 以创建空间接口为例,一条未编码的URL请求示例如下: json https://b... 关于签名参数的生成方法,参考火山引擎 OpenAPI 公共参数的详细说明 Content-Type Header String 否 资源的 MIME 类型 application/x-www-form-urlencoded; charset=utf-8 有关火山引擎 OpenAPI 公共参数的详细说明...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

可视化-数据订阅 Open API

email(邮件)email_group(邮件组)、dingtalk(钉钉)、dingtalk_group(钉钉群)、webcom(企业微信)、webex(webex) subscribers array[object] 接收人列表 subscriber string 接收人 agent string 权限依据人 noticeType int 创建/修改通知方式,0:推送给接收人、1:推送给创建者 remark object 备注信息 content string 备注内容 manageLinkVisible bool 推送消息是否显示订阅管理入口地址 screenshotTimeVisible bool 推送消息...

调用 OpenAPI

你仍须参考该 OpenAPI 的入参和响应信息。 前提条件注册账号,获取对应的 AK/SK。相关信息在对应环境的 控制台-秘钥管理 页面可以看到。 在控制台开通 IM 服务。 我们强烈推荐您以主账号权限,创建用户(子账号),并使... 请求中必须包含以下公共参数: 名称 类型 取值 位置 说明 Host string rtc.volcengineapi.com header 同服务地址。 Content-Type string application/json header 资源的 MIME 类型。 X-Date string / header 请求时...

创建图片模板

创建好的图片服务中获取服务 ID。 您也可以通过 OpenAPI 的方式获取服务 ID,具体请参考获取所有服务信息。 Body参数 类型 是否必选 示例值 描述 TemplateName String 是 tplv-e4**c0-test 模板名称,必须使用... Evals Array of Evals 否 - 对结果图片执行的画质评估配置 AdaptiveFmt Object of AdaptiveFmt 否 - 指定图像自适应配置。 Snapshot Object of Snapshot 否 - 仅当指定输出格式为静图时,配置有效。视频截帧配...

隐私协议

则本隐私政策中涉及前述功能和服务及相关个人信息的处理内容将不适用。 请开发者在接入、使用本服务前,务必仔细阅读本隐私政策,并确认已经充分理解本隐私政策的内容,按照本隐私政策,作出认为适当的选择。同时,开发... 安卓ID CPU信息 IOS端 IDFV 设备风险识别 Android、IOS端 IP地址 设备风险识别 设备品牌 设备型号 操作系统 操作系统api版本 系统语言 系统时区 屏幕分辨率 电池电量 加速度传感器 应用版本 应用程序包名 【可选信...

产品概览

和报错信息。云拨测支持自定义请求参数、支持匹配响应体。 DNS拨测 拨测节点发送DNS解析请求,获取解析时延、解析成功或失败信息。 PING拨测 拨测节点向目标域名或IP完成PING拨测,获取时延、丢包数据。支持选择... 并通过邮件、短信通知相关人员。 任务分析 开箱即用,从拨测点所在地域、运营商,目标所在地域运营商等维度进行拨测任务的分析和诊断。 多维分析 灵活地进行多维度分析,支持任意字段的过滤、分组,支持折线图、地...

智能美化特效SDK隐私政策

操作系统类型 功能描述 个人信息类型 个人信息采集字段 目的 Android 通过计算机视觉算法对采集到的图像或视频流进行处理,实现计算机视觉基础检测识别、贴纸特效、美化滤镜、人像智能等功能,适用于拍照工具、直播... 我们会对合作方获取信息的软件工具开发包(SDK)、应用程序接口(API)进行严格的安全监测,以保护数据安全。 3.1.2 委托处理对于受托处理个人信息的场景,我们会与委托方根据法律规定签署相关协议并约定各自的权利和义务...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询